Room-Specific Home Interior Solutions Cost
Kitchens demand storage, bedrooms that have comfort, and living spaces. But you must first know where to invest and what to expect to create a home that feels just right. So, here’s a list of home styling services cost.

1. Kitchen – INR 1.8 Lakhs to INR 4.5 Lakhs
A modular kitchen makes cooking better while giving the space a modern touch. This cost range covers cabinets, electrical work, painting, and civil modifications. Want to add extra charm? A small breakfast counter can make morning meals more enjoyable.
2. Living & Dining Room – INR 2.5 Lakhs to INR 5 Lakhs
Living room is a place where guests gather, and first impressions are made. With an eye-catching TV unit and a pooja corner, the cost includes partitions, storage units, a crockery section, and furniture like sofas, accent chairs, and dining tables.
3. Master Bedroom – INR 2 Lakhs to INR 3 Lakhs
Your bedroom should allow you to sleep peacefully and give a personal retreat. It’s cost range includes a comfortable bed, stylish wardrobes, a TV unit, and smart storage solutions. Bed-back paneling, accent chairs, curtains, and wallpapers can completely change the vibe. Electrical work and painting are also included in this budget.
4. Kid’s Bedroom – INR 1.5 Lakhs to INR 3 Lakhs
The home interior solutions costs cover everything from a playful bed and storage-friendly wardrobes to a TV unit and study space. Special themes, colorful wallpapers, and creative bed-back paneling make the space lively. Electrical work and painting complete the look. This makes it a perfect space for your little one to grow.
5. Bathroom – INR 30,000 to INR 50,000
A bathroom must have long-lasting tiles and fittings. This budget includes storage solutions, a stylish false ceiling, mirrors, and necessary electrical work. Fresh wall paint can instantly brighten up the space. This makes it feel luxurious without spending a fortune.
Additional Home Interior Solutions Cost Components
You might have picked that modern sofa, chosen a pastel wall color, or finalized your modular kitchen. But just as you’re about to wrap things up, the contractor hands you a bill that’s much higher than expected.
Most homeowners forget that interior design involves electrical work, labor charges, and even society permissions. You must know about these home interior solutions costs. Let’s see them here:

1. Electrical & Plumbing Fixes
You might not think much about using an extra plug point or shifting a sink in your home. But these small things can offer you with big expenses. If your wiring or plumbing is outdated, you’ll need upgrades that aren’t always part of the original budget.
2. False Ceilings & Fancy Lighting
Do you love modern ceilings with recessed lighting? They look great but come with extra costs for materials, labor, and electrical work.
3. Custom Carpentry
Want a wardrobe for your space? Custom carpentry is fantastic but costs more than factory-made furniture. The level of detailing, wood quality, and finish can become a part of your pricing.
4. Wall Treatments
High-quality paint, textured wallpapers, and fancy wall paneling instantly creates a good home’s vibe, but they also add a few extra zeroes to your bill.
5. Permissions & Approvals
If you live in an apartment, major changes (like breaking a wall) might require approvals from the builder or housing society—sometimes, these approvals come with charges.
6. Delivery & Installation Charges
You’ve picked a gorgeous modular kitchen, but did you check if the delivery and installation are included in the price? If not, be prepared for extra expenses.

Budgeting Tips
Now, let’s talk about the smart way to manage home interior solutions cost. Suppose you are walking into your newly designed home but you got the best value for your money. It feels good, right. That’s possible with a little planning!
1. Decide What Matters Most
Do you really need a designer partition between your living and dining area, or can a stylish bookshelf do the trick? Prioritize rooms and elements that impact daily life.
2. Compare & Negotiate
Don’t settle for the first quote of full-service interior design cost. Speak to multiple vendors—sometimes, a little negotiation can save you thousands!
3. Mix & Match Materials
Want a luxurious look without spending a fortune? Combine premium materials for essential areas (like the kitchen) with budget-friendly options for decor.
4. Avoid Unnecessary Customization
Custom wardrobes and TV units look amazing, but if standard options fit well, you can save a good amount.
5. Prepare for the Unexpected
Always keep 10-15% extra in your full service interior design cost for those last-minute surprises.

How long does interior work take?
A 2BHK will take around 45–60 days. But if you have a 3BHK house, it might stretch to 60–90 days and a 4BHK can take up to 4 months. A good interior designer will give you realistic timelines.
